LasGiiDi is set to drop his song, Logo, on June 10, 2016.

LasGiiDi who lived in the United States for a larger part of his life– from the tender age of 12, has always kept in touch with his Yoruba heritage, which is very evident in his musical afro-pop style and talking drum influenced rhythms.

This could be as a result of spending his formidable childhood years growing up in Ilasa and attending Adventist High School in Ile Ife.

Now that he is back on home soil, LasgiiDi’s new song, LOGO engineered and produced by GIGGZ, takes an upbeat approach at captivating its listeners to his distinct sound and take on Afrocentric-pop buttressed with world class audio visuals.

With hits like Won Kere (Won Kere loosely samples Fatai Rolling Dollar's mega hit "Won Kere Si Number Wa") and Orekelewa Ft. Sammie David both of which have thousands of views on social media.

In addition to his consistency with the solid tracks and videos, he also performed at the prestigious 2015 AFRIMMA AWARDS, one of the biggest African Award show in the diaspora, after being the inaugural winner of the 2015 Set The Stage AFRIMMA Competition.

ADVERTISEMENT

To Start 2016, LasGiiDi dropped a video for the previously released single 100's, which is already circulating well in the streets.

Continuing with the consistency needed to take over the industry, he released the street anthem with the video titled My Squad Ft. Bils. Not even 3 weeks after, LasGiiDi released the cypher remix of My Squad titled My Squad 2.0 Ft. Tall Paul, Kidfloh, Ebako, Mr. Renegade & Tytanium to very high acclaim.

In March, LasGiiDi dropped another track quite different from what his fans are accustomed to. On this track titled "Touch the Sky", LasGiiDi features Chyn,who is currently enjoying unprecedented success with his hit song "BIG", and Vanessa Mumba, a soulful songstress originally from Zambia but based in Atlanta.

Touch the Sky is a motivational song that inspires the audience to chase their dream. This showcased both his versatility and emotional charisma.

The song will be available on all online platforms including, Apple music, iTunes, Spotify, Tidal, Shazam, Sound cloud amongst many others on Friday June 10 2016.
